Brave Boy Befriends Forest Dragon: A Tale of Courage and Understanding
Once upon a time, there was a small village nestled deep in a dense forest. The villagers were simple folk who lived off the land and the fruits of their labor. They were a peaceful and content lot, but there was one thing they feared above all else: the legendary dragon that lived in the forest.
According to the villagers, the dragon was a fierce beast that would swoop down on unsuspecting prey and devour them whole. They had heard stories of it for generations, and many of the older villagers swore that they had seen it with their own eyes.
Despite their fear, the villagers had learned to live with the dragon. They had built their homes in such a way that they were hidden from view, and they had always made sure to avoid the areas of the forest where the dragon was said to roam.
But one day, a young boy named Jack decided to go exploring in the forest. He had heard the stories of the dragon, but he didn't believe them. He was curious and wanted to see for himself if the dragon truly existed.
As Jack wandered deeper into the forest, he soon found himself lost. He had no idea which way to go, and he soon realized that he was in the heart of the dragon's territory.
Just as he was about to turn back, Jack saw a flash of light in the distance. Intrigued, he crept closer and closer until he saw that the dragon had been caught in a trap.
The dragon was thrashing about, unable to free itself from the ropes that held it captive. Jack knew that he had to help the dragon, even though it was the creature that everyone in the village feared.
With great courage, Jack approached the dragon and began to untie the ropes. The dragon was grateful and surprised by Jack's bravery. It spoke to him in a soft, rumbling voice and told him that it had been trapped by a group of hunters who wanted to kill it.
Jack knew that he had to help the dragon escape. He led it through the forest and back to the village, where he pleaded with the villagers to let the dragon live.
At first, the villagers were hesitant. They had always been afraid of the dragon, and they didn't know if they could trust it. But Jack convinced them that the dragon was not a threat, and that it had been unfairly trapped by hunters who wanted to kill it for sport.
In the end, the villagers agreed to let the dragon live. They even built it a special cave where it could rest and be safe from harm.
From that day on, the villagers and the dragon lived in peace. They learned to trust each other and to work together to make their home a better place. And Jack, the young boy who had shown such bravery, became a hero in the eyes of the villagers and the dragon alike.
